/// Initialize service from application builder instance.
|
|
///
|
|
/// # Examples
|
|
/// ```
|
|
/// use actix_service::Service;
|
|
/// use actix_web::{test, web, App, HttpResponse, http::StatusCode};
|
|
///
|
|
/// #[actix_web::test]
|
|
/// async fn test_init_service() {
|
|
/// let app = test::init_service(
|
|
/// App::new()
|
|
/// .service(web::resource("/test").to(|| async { "OK" }))
|
|
/// ).await;
|
|
///
|
|
/// // Create request object
|
|
/// let req = test::TestRequest::with_uri("/test").to_request();
|
|
///
|
|
/// // Execute application
|
|
/// let res = app.call(req).await.unwrap();
|
|
/// assert_eq!(res.status(), StatusCode::OK);
|
|
/// }
|
|
/// ```
|
|
///
|
|
/// # Panics
|
|
/// Panics if service initialization returns an error.
|
|
pub async fn init_service<R, S, B, E>(
|
|
app: R,
|
|
) -> impl Service<Request, Response = ServiceResponse<B>, Error = E>
|
|
where
|
|
R: IntoServiceFactory<S, Request>,
|
|
S: ServiceFactory<Request, Config = AppConfig, Response = ServiceResponse<B>, Error = E>,
|
|
S::InitError: std::fmt::Debug,
|
|
{
|
|
try_init_service(app)
|
|
.await
|
|
.expect("service initialization failed")
|
|
}

/// Calls service and waits for response future completion.
|
|
///
|
|
/// # Examples
|
|
/// ```
|
|
/// use actix_web::{test, web, App, HttpResponse, http::StatusCode};
|
|
///
|
|
/// #[actix_web::test]
|
|
/// async fn test_response() {
|
|
/// let app = test::init_service(
|
|
/// App::new()
|
|
/// .service(web::resource("/test").to(|| async {
|
|
/// HttpResponse::Ok()
|
|
/// }))
|
|
/// ).await;
|
|
///
|
|
/// // Create request object
|
|
/// let req = test::TestRequest::with_uri("/test").to_request();
|
|
///
|
|
/// // Call application
|
|
/// let res = test::call_service(&app, req).await;
|
|
/// assert_eq!(res.status(), StatusCode::OK);
|
|
/// }
|
|
/// ```
|
|
///
|
|
/// # Panics
|
|
/// Panics if service call returns error.
|
|
pub async fn call_service<S, R, B, E>(app: &S, req: R) -> S::Response
|
|
where
|
|
S: Service<R, Response = ServiceResponse<B>, Error = E>,
|
|
E: std::fmt::Debug,
|
|
{
|
|
app.call(req)
|
|
.await
|
|
.expect("test service call returned error")
|
|
}

/// Helper function that returns a deserialized response body of a ServiceResponse.
|
|
///
|
|
/// # Examples
|
|
/// ```
|
|
/// use actix_web::{App, test, web, HttpResponse, http::header};
|
|
/// use serde::{Serialize, Deserialize};
|
|
///
|
|
/// #[derive(Serialize, Deserialize)]
|
|
/// pub struct Person {
|
|
/// id: String,
|
|
/// name: String,
|
|
/// }
|
|
///
|
|
/// #[actix_web::test]
|
|
/// async fn test_post_person() {
|
|
/// let app = test::init_service(
|
|
/// App::new().service(
|
|
/// web::resource("/people")
|
|
/// .route(web::post().to(|person: web::Json<Person>| async {
|
|
/// HttpResponse::Ok()
|
|
/// .json(person)})
|
|
/// ))
|
|
/// ).await;
|
|
///
|
|
/// let payload = r#"{"id":"12345","name":"User name"}"#.as_bytes();
|
|
///
|
|
/// let res = test::TestRequest::post()
|
|
/// .uri("/people")
|
|
/// .header(header::CONTENT_TYPE, "application/json")
|
|
/// .set_payload(payload)
|
|
/// .send_request(&mut app)
|
|
/// .await;
|
|
///
|
|
/// assert!(res.status().is_success());
|
|
///
|
|
/// let result: Person = test::read_body_json(res).await;
|
|
/// }
|
|
/// ```
|
|
///
|
|
/// # Panics
|
|
/// Panics if:
|
|
/// - body yields an error while it is being read;
|
|
/// - received body is not a valid JSON representation of `T`.
|
|
pub async fn read_body_json<T, B>(res: ServiceResponse<B>) -> T
|
|
where
|
|
B: MessageBody,
|
|
T: DeserializeOwned,
|
|
{
|
|
let body = read_body(res).await;
|
|
|
|
serde_json::from_slice(&body).unwrap_or_else(|err| {
|
|
panic!(
|
|
"could not deserialize body into a {}\nerr: {}\nbody: {:?}",
|
|
std::any::type_name::<T>(),
|
|
err,
|
|
body,
|
|
)
|
|
})
|
|
}
